Consumer demand for auction is on the rise!

In 2021 we reported record breaking results, not just in capital value raised, but with record numbers of consumers interacting with the service via online views and bids. In 2020, bids across the year for iamsold auction properties totalled 28,044, then in 2021 bids hit a record high of 55,434 and with January 2022 recording 4,881 bids in one month alone, consumer engagement shows no sign of slowing down. Couple that with Google Trend data which indicates that online search interest in ‘Modern Method of Auction’ has been steadily on the rise for the last three years, with a rise of 130% in consumer searches when comparing January 2019 to January 2022, it’s safe to say consumers awareness, consideration, and use of auction as a method of sale continues to grow.
